Arms and armour from the Tower of London, 1784. Artist: NC Goodnight 
Arms and armour from the Tower of London, 1784. Various pieces and suits of plate and mail armour. At the top is a group of hafted weapons and shields and  on both sides several plate chanfrons for the protection of horses faces and heads. © The London Archives (City of London)/Heritage Images
